“…The transport equation for ion movement is based on the extended Nernst–Planck equation, considering three phenomena: diffusion, electromigration, and convection . It assumes unidirectional transmembrane movement of compounds and an ideal solution . Specifically, the absolute value of the volumetric charge density (χ) is determined as a function of the concentration of counter-ions present at the feed/membrane interface, utilizing a Freundlich isotherm characterized by parameters s and q [eq (6)].…”
